Rinus ‘Veekay’ Van Kalmthout continues to impress in the IndyCar Series. The 23-year-old Dutchman, racing for Dale Coyne Racing, finished ninth in the race at the Mid-Ohio Sports Car Course on Sunday night, after starting from the 26th position. This made him the driver who managed to gain the most positions: +17. As a result, he was awarded the Jostens Biggest Mover Award.

Van Kalmthout had a challenging start to the weekend due to a mistake in the qualification, which meant he had to start second to last. However, he did not let this discourage him. “Of course, I am extremely satisfied,” he admitted afterwards. “To be honest, I did not entirely expect this from starting position 26. The execution was almost perfect.”

The Dutchman drove aggressively, but with utmost control. During the opening round, he skillfully navigated around incidents, and with a daring two-stopper, he managed to position himself at the front. “I did not expect beforehand that it would be possible to succeed with a two-stopper in this long race, but we managed to do it anyway.”

This is the third race in a row in which Van Kalmthout has finished in the top 10. For Dale Coyne Racing, this is the first time since 2020. The Dutchman is already looking forward to the next race weekend: a double-header at the Iowa Speedway. “If our car works as well there as it did at Gateway last year, it could be a very good weekend.”

The race in Lexington was won by Scott Dixon.
